Output ef1c3510bef78b3722b24b50e29f60a545259ba060b16cc0de1a8cef78c97b60:13

value
27833142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54470508cef38c70c4ad15ea218f6ae5bc2683de OP_EQUAL
address
MFan55QgPiVFoJQabcbN6yDL9XSD97Mmsz
transaction
ef1c3510bef78b3722b24b50e29f60a545259ba060b16cc0de1a8cef78c97b60
spent
true